Also, you can burn protected files to disc and then copy off the disc to a folder on the desktop for ease of access as aiff, fiddle with it in soundstudio, then when you got the ringtone clip you want, add it to the itunes library, convert from aiff to whichever format your phone works with. It takes some practice to get it right, however the desired results are not too difficult to acquire with some patience and attention to each step taken.
